Comprehensive Cultivation Guide
Cultivating Desert Python requires an understanding of its genetic and environmental needs, as it is a balanced hybrid resilient enough for various growing conditions. Expert growers have noted that it performs exceptionally well in both indoor and outdoor setups, with indoor yields reaching up to 500-600 grams per square meter under optimal conditions. Its steady growth phases and robust structure make it a favorite for controlled environment agriculture.
When cultivating this strain, maintaining a consistent temperature between 68°F and 80°F is recommended. Humidity levels should be kept between 40% and 50% during flowering to reduce the risks of mold and mildew. Data from seasoned cultivators suggest that adhering to these conditions significantly enhances the resin production, which is crucial for achieving the strain’s potent aromatic qualities.
Soil composition and nutrient management are critical aspects of Desert Python’s growth cycle. Experts recommend using well-draining, nutrient-rich soil with a pH of 6.0 to 6.5 to facilitate optimal root absorption. Regular feeding schedules with balanced fertilizers have been shown to boost both the cannabinoid and terpene production, ensuring that the flowers develop their signature texture and potency.
Pruning techniques are essential to maximize light penetration and air circulation, especially in dense canopies. Training methods such as low-stress training (LST) have proven effective in encouraging horizontal growth, leading to an increased number of bud sites. Many growers report that such techniques can improve overall yield by up to 20%, further solidifying Desert Python’s reputation as a high-performance cultivar.
Harvest timing is another critical factor in cultivation. Growers should monitor trichome development carefully, aiming to harvest when the majority of trichomes are milky with a few amber ones to balance the effects. Laboratory testing on various harvest batches indicates that this window can optimize both potency and flavor, ensuring that the final product meets market standards. Post-harvest handling, including proper drying and curing, plays a vital role in preserving the strain’s aromatic and cannabinoid properties.
